Here’s my conversation with Bruce Schneier, who has been writing about privacy and security issues for years, including his new book, “Data and Goliath: The Hidden Battles to Control Your Data and Control Your World.” We discussed:

  • Are we giving up too much information voluntarily in exchange for free services?
  • What are data brokers gathering about us, who are they selling it to?
  • Are private companies doing enough to shield our data from government?
  • How companies and law enforcement can use your cell phone to know where you’ll be tomorrow.
  • Whether the NSA can process the huge amounts of surveillance info it is gathering on all of us.
  • The war on terror as an excuse to get into anyone’s computer, and its chilling effect on free speech and thought.
